Job Summary

  • All Lowe’s associates deliver quality customer service while maintaining a store that is clean, safe, and stocked with the products our customers need.
  • The Store Manager manages the overall store operations (i.e., expenses, merchandising standards, compliance, safety, security, and workforce) and those directly helping customers to drive positive customer experiences, sales, and margin performance.
  • To be successful, the Store Manager must build and support a store culture, in partnership with key stakeholders, that is aligned to the Lowe’s mission and behaviors where employees are engaged and inspired.

Key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ree and 3 years of experience leading associates in a large retail environment with Sales Volume exceeding 20M annually OR 5 years of experience leading associates in a large retail environment with Sales Volume exceeding 20M annually
  • 5 years of experience in a fast-paced, cross-functional work environment
  • Experience building and maintaining cross-functional relationships in a matrixed environment
  • Experience building partnerships within the community
  • Experience analyzing and using data to inform decisions
  • Strong working knowledge of Microsoft Office Suite
